一、
填空题
1
、
Python
安装扩展库常用的是
_
工具。(
pip
)
2
、
Python
标准库
math
中用来计算平方根的函数是
____
。(
sqrt
)
3
、
Python
程序文件扩展名主要有
__
和两种,其中后者常用于
GUI
程序。(
py
、
pyw
)
4
、
Python
源代码程序编译后的文件扩展名为
___
。(
pyc
)
5
、
使用
pip
工具升级科学计算扩展库
numpy
的完整命令是
_______
。(
pip install
–
upgrade numpy
)
6
、
使用
pip
工具查看当前已安装的
Python
扩展库的完整命令是
___
。(
pip list
)
7
、
在
IDLE
交互模式中浏览上一条语句的快捷键是
____
。(
Alt+P
)
8
、
使用
pip
工具查看当前已安装
Python
扩展库列表的完整命令是
___
。(
pip list
)
9
、
在
Python
中
____
表示空类型。(
None
)
10
、
列表、元组、字符串是
Python
的
___
(
有序?无序
)
序列。(有序)
11
、
查
看变量类型的
Python
内置函数是
______
。(
type()
)
12
、
查看变量内存地址的
Python
内置函数是
_______
。(
id()
)
13
、
以
3
为实部
4
为虚部,
Python
复数的表达形式为
_
或
__
。(
3+4j
、
3+4J
)
14
、
Python
运算符中用来计算整商的是
___
。(
//
)
15
、
Python
运算符中用来计算集合并集的是
_
。(
|
)
16
、
使用运算符测试集合包含集合
A
是否为集合
B
的真子集的表达式可以写作
_
。(
A < B
)
17
、
表
达式
[1, 2, 3]*3
的执行结果为
____________
。(
[1, 2, 3, 1, 2, 3, 1, 2, 3]
)
18
、
list(map(str, [1, 2, 3]))
的执行结果为
___________
。(
[‘1’, ‘2’, ‘3’]
)
19
、
语句
x = 3==3, 5
执行结束后,变量
x
的值为
___
。(
(True, 5
))
20
、
已知
x = 3
,那么执行语句
x += 6
之后,
x
的值为
_____
。(
9
)
21
、
已知
x = 3
,并且
id(x)
的返回值为
496103280
,那么执行语句
x += 6
之后,表达式
id(x) == 496103280
的值为
_
。(
False
)
22
、
已知
x = 3
,那么执行语句
x *= 6
之后,
x
的值为
______
。(
18
)
23
、
为了提高
Python
代码运行速度和进行适当的保密,可以将
Python
程序文件编译为扩展名
____
的文件。(
pyc
)
24
、
表达式
“[3] in [1, 2, 3, 4]”
的值为
______
。(
False
)
25
、
列表对象的
sort()
方法用来对列表元素进行原地排序,该函数返回值为
。(
None
)
26
、
假设列表对象
aList
的值为
[3, 4, 5, 6, 7, 9, 11, 13, 15, 17]
,那么切片
aList[3:7]
得到的值是
____________
。(
[6, 7,
9, 11]
)
27
、
使用列表推导式生成包含
10
个数字
5
的列表,语句可以写为
_____
。(
[5 for i in range(10)]
)
28
、
假设有列表
a = [‘name’, ‘age’, ‘sex’]
和
b = [‘Dong’, 38, ‘Male’]
,请使用一个语句将这两个列表的内容转换为字典,
并且以列表
a
中的元素为
“
键
”
,以列表
b
中的元素为
“
值
”
,这个语句可以写为
___________
。(
c = dict(zip(a, b))
)
29
、
任意长度的
Python
列表、元组和字符串中最后一个元素的下标为
__
。(
-1
)
30
、
Python
语句
”.join(list(‘hello world!’))
执行的结果是
__________
。(
’hello world!’
)